Restoration is now complete, it will be travelling to Bristol on Tuesday morning next week via M25/M4 for delivery to the construction site. Assembly and rigging dates still to be fixed and likewise opening date for the new building with XP745 on display, which is expected to be June or July.

Here is a photo of XP745 when she was officially accepted as the gate guardian at RAF Boulmer in 1977. I am the second on the right, the tall cadet in a white belt. Our squadron cleaned and maintained the Lightning for several years until it was disposed of...

I still have a belt of 4 dummy rounds I 'liberated' from the gun pack that came with the airframe when delivered...
